The Art of Crafting a Perfect Raspberry Mojito
Creating this spectacular raspberry mojito is surprisingly simple, requiring just a few key ingredients and a technique known as “muddling.” This process is crucial for extracting the essential oils and flavors from the mint, laying the foundation for a truly aromatic and refreshing drink. Here’s a deeper look into the ingredients that make this cocktail sing and the simple steps to bring it all together:
Key Ingredients for Your Raspberry Mojito:
- Fresh Mint Leaves: The heart and soul of any mojito. Opt for vibrant, unblemished leaves for the best aroma and flavor. Spearmint is traditionally used, offering a milder, sweeter minty profile, but peppermint can also be delightful if you prefer a bolder, cooler sensation. Approximately 6-8 leaves per glass will provide the ideal balance.
- Freshly Squeezed Lime Juice: This is non-negotiable. Bottled lime juice simply won’t deliver the bright, tangy zest and fresh acidity that defines a great mojito. Aim for the juice of one medium-sized lime per cocktail, which is usually about 1 ounce or 2 tablespoons.
- Homemade Raspberry Simple Syrup: This is where the magic happens and what truly sets our Raspberry Mojito apart. This syrup infuses a deep, natural fruit sweetness that is far superior to artificial raspberry liqueurs or generic sweeteners. Made with just sugar, water, and fresh or frozen raspberries, it takes less than 10 minutes to prepare and can be made in advance.
- White Rum: A light-bodied white rum is the traditional choice for mojitos, allowing the fresh flavors of mint, lime, and raspberry to shine without being overpowered. Choose a quality rum that you would enjoy sipping on its own, as its subtle notes will contribute to the overall character of the drink.
- Soda Water: A splash of unflavored soda water, such as club soda or seltzer, adds essential effervescence and lengthens the drink. This carbonation makes the mojito wonderfully light, bubbly, and thirst-quenching. Ensure it’s well-chilled for optimal refreshment.
- Ice: Plenty of ice is crucial for a truly cold and refreshing mojito. Crushed ice works particularly well as it chills the drink quickly and dilutes it more gradually than large cubes, creating a delightful texture.
Step-by-Step Raspberry Mojito Preparation:
- Prepare the Raspberry Simple Syrup: In a small saucepan, combine equal parts granulated sugar and water with your fresh or frozen raspberries. Bring the mixture to a gentle boil, then reduce the heat and simmer for about 5 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the sugar is fully dissolved and the raspberries have softened and released their juices. Strain the mixture through a fine-mesh sieve to remove the raspberry seeds, then let the syrup cool completely. This syrup can be stored in the refrigerator for up to a week.
- Muddle the Mint and Lime: In a sturdy tall glass (a highball or Collins glass works best), add the fresh mint leaves and the freshly squeezed lime juice. If you are using additional fresh raspberries for muddling (beyond the syrup), add them now. Using a muddler (or the back of a wooden spoon), gently press the mint leaves against the bottom of the glass 4-5 times. The goal is to release the aromatic oils and flavor from the mint, not to tear or shred the leaves, as over-muddling can make the mint taste bitter.
- Add the Spirits and Syrup: Pour in the white rum and the prepared raspberry simple syrup into the glass with the muddled mint and lime.
- Build the Drink: Fill the glass generously with ice, preferably crushed ice, which will help chill the drink more quickly and evenly.
- Top with Soda Water: Top off the glass with chilled soda water, filling it to your desired level of effervescence and dilution. Give it a gentle stir to combine all the ingredients.
- Garnish and Serve: Garnish your vibrant raspberry mojito with a few extra fresh mint sprigs, a few whole fresh raspberries, and perhaps a slice or wedge of lime. Serve immediately and enjoy the burst of fresh summer flavors!
Enjoying a Raspberry Mojito Without Alcohol
One of the many beauties of the mojito is its incredible versatility, particularly when it comes to creating non-alcoholic versions. This Raspberry Mojito recipe lends itself perfectly to becoming a delightful mocktail that both kids and adults will adore. It’s an ideal option for designated drivers, expectant mothers, or anyone looking for a refreshing, flavorful drink without the spirits.
To transform this cocktail into a sparkling Raspberry Lime Refresher, simply omit the white rum entirely. Increase the quantity of soda water to fill the glass, or experiment with a combination of soda water and a splash of non-alcoholic sparkling cider or ginger ale for added depth. The combination of fresh mint, zesty lime, and sweet-tart raspberry simple syrup already creates a complex and incredibly satisfying flavor profile. The result is essentially a gourmet homemade raspberry-lime soda – incredibly refreshing, beautifully colored, and utterly delicious. Tips for the Ultimate Raspberry Mojito Experience
- Choose Fresh Ingredients: The quality of your ingredients significantly impacts the final taste. Always use fresh, ripe raspberries and vibrant green mint leaves.
- Don’t Over-Muddle: As mentioned, gently press the mint. Aggressive muddling can release chlorophyll, leading to a bitter taste.
- Chill Your Glasses: For an extra-cold drink, chill your highball glasses in the freezer for a few minutes before mixing.
- Batching for Parties: You can prepare the raspberry simple syrup and even muddle the mint and lime juice in advance for a larger crowd. Store these components separately in the refrigerator. When it’s time to serve, simply combine them with rum, ice, and soda water in individual glasses or a large pitcher.
- Presentation Matters: A beautifully garnished drink enhances the experience. A few whole raspberries, a lime wedge, and a fresh sprig of mint perched in the glass add an elegant touch.
- Adjust Sweetness to Taste: The amount of raspberry simple syrup can be adjusted based on your preference for sweetness and the tartness of your limes. Start with the recommended amount and add more if desired.

Raspberry Mojito
This refreshing mojito cocktail made with rum, mint, lime, and fresh raspberries is perfect for summer sipping!
Servings: 1 cocktail | Prep Time: 5 mins | Cook Time: 5 mins | Total Time: 10 mins
Ingredients
Raspberry Simple Syrup (makes 1 cup):
- ¾ cup granulated sugar
- ¾ cup water
- 6 ounces raspberries (1 ½ cups, 1 dry pint), fresh or frozen
Raspberry Mojito:
- 6 fresh mint leaves
- Juice of 1 lime
- ¼ cup white rum
- ¼ cup raspberry simple syrup
- ½ cup ice
- Soda water (to fill glass)
- Additional mint and raspberries for garnish (optional)
Instructions
To make the Raspberry Simple Syrup:
- Combine the sugar, water, and raspberries in a small saucepan and bring to a boil. Reduce heat and simmer for 5 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- Strain the mixture to remove raspberry seeds and let cool completely.
- Raspberry simple syrup can be stored in the fridge for a week or more.
To make a Mojito Cocktail:
- In a highball glass, add mint leaves, lime juice, rum, and raspberry simple syrup. Muddle gently with the handle of a wooden spoon, smashing mint leaves just enough to release their flavor.
- Add ice and enough soda water to fill the glass.
- Garnish as desired with fresh mint sprigs and raspberries, and serve immediately.
